Born from ultra-low-yield vines producing just 800g per plant, this wine is a study in precision. To preserve peak freshness, grapes are harvested at dawn and kept at a constant 8°C.
Following a rigorous double selection in the field and cellar, the fruit undergoes an extended 20–30 day fermentation with manual punch-downs for deep, gentle extraction. The wine is then aged for 14–15 months in seasoned barrels, with seven rackings performed in harmony with the waning moon to ensure natural clarity and character.
Intensity & Depth Aged for over three years, this wine commands attention with its deep, intense beet-red hue. The nose is powerfully aromatic, bursting with dark forest fruits—blackberry, currant, and blueberry—layered with a sophisticated balsamic finish and the distinct mineral signature of its sandstone soils. On the palate, it is a masterclass in contrast: powerful yet velvety. It glides across the tongue with a silky texture, leaving behind an evolving trail of earthy nuances and sweet, lingering notes.
Vintage: 2019 Variety: 100% Prieto Picudo Origin: Ahillas - Valencia
890 bottles production per year
